The thesis focuses on analysis and design of robot spherical joint module with driving around whose function aims. Firstly, based on the Single Opened Chain (SOC) theory, structural syntheses of three-degree-of-freedom spherical parallel mechanisms have been researched and one hundred forty-five kinds of mechanisms, of which twenty-three kinds are new, have been synthesized.Secondly, five optimal selective criterions have been proposed with robot spherical joint module function aims. 3-RRR spherical parallel mechanism, of which the direct and inverse kinematics has been analyzed, has been used for spherical joint module by five optimal selective criterions.Thirdly, the workspace of robot spherical joint module has been defined and a new method of solving the workspace area of spherical mechanism has been proposed. The relationships between the structure parameters and the workspace of robot spherical joint module have been further researched and three important conclusions have been found.Finally, the velocity, acceleration and static analysis of robot spherical joint module have been solved. A global motion property fluctuation index has been proposed as another index for evaluating the properties of spherical joint module based on the global condition index. Parameters scale comprehensions have been analyzed by using the isotropic condition at the original configuration and the two global indexes at common workspace, which reduce the difficulty of original problem and improve the efficiency of optimization. And a group of structural parameters have been obtained by optimizations, which meet the function aims of robot spherical joint module with driving.
